$3K Reward: Puppy Found Dead In Milk Crate In CT Police and animal control officials are investigating and offering a reward after a puppy was found shot dead in a milk crate in Connecticut. The puppy was discovered in New Haven County around 12 p.m. on Saturday, July 8, in the hamlet of Fair Haven, said Capt. Rose Dell, of the New Haven Police. Dell said two officers on patrol found the puppy in the crate on Poplar Street. An investigation was started with the help of Animal Control officers who discovered the puppy had been shot. 11 Years Later, Police Still Searching For Leads In CT Double Homicide Police in Connecticut are pleading with the public to come forward with information regarding the cold case double murder of two people that reaches its 11th anniversary next month. On Saturday, Aug. 6, 2011, 22-year-old Rickita Smalls and 27-year-old Iroquois Alston, both of Norwalk, were shot and killed while sitting in a parked car on Avenue B, said the Norwalk Police. Since that time investigators have worked hard to bring those responsible to justice including offering a $50,000 reward. Search For NY Teacher Who Went Missing In Berkshires Nears One Month Police and family members are still searching for an upstate New York woman who has been missing for almost a month. Albany County resident Meghan A. Marohn, age 42, of Delmar, hasn't been seen since Sunday, March 27 when she was on a trip in Western Massachusetts. Her vehicle, a black 2017 Subaru Impreza, was found in Berkshire County in the town of Lee parked on Church Street at Longcope Park, a heavily wooded hiking area in south Lee, said the Massachusetts State Police.
